Work Location: Rosyth Resources Centre Hours: 17.5 hrs/wk Duration: Temporary for 1 Year Salary: £13,440 - £16,087 (Pro Rata)
A care home offers an alternative home for a person who is unable to continue living at home safely. We currently have 10 local authority homes in Fife, which are continuously staffed and provide meals, activities and help with personal care and daily living. Your duties will include driving a vehicle, routine maintenance of the vehicle, escorting passengers safely to and from the vehicle.
You will operate the loading equipment in accordance with health and safety procedures.
You will carry out general handyperson duties. A full driving licence is essential.
You will have a flexible and caring attitude, together with the ability to work as part of a team. The rota for the post includes split shifts and weekend working for which the appropriate enhancement will be paid.
Before confirming appointment, you will require to obtain PVG Scheme Membership through Disclosure Scotland.

About Fife Council
We employ 20,000 people to provide 900 different services to 360,000 people and, we have one of the highest overall customer satisfaction ratings for a Council in the UK. The services we provide range from education, social work, housing, and community services to transportation, looking after the environment and developing the economy. We are a large organisation and have a wide range of job roles from teachers, social care workers, community education workers, and planners, to support roles, like accountancy, IT and HR, not to mention communications and marketing, and law. We operate the Positive about Disabled People scheme, commonly known as the 'double tick scheme', as we are committed to employing and supporting disabled people and offer a guaranteed interview to any applicant who considers him/herself to be disabled and who meets the minimum essential criteria for the post.
